• Whenever a creature dies, you have a window of time (2 minutes) to perform chest compressions and bring them back from the dead. You must pass three WIS Medicine 15 Checks with no more than 2 failures within 2 minutes of death. If 2 minutes passes before all 3 successful checks, then the creature is fully dead.
• Performing chest compressions takes your entire turn and reduces your movement speed to 0.
• A Nat20 instantly completes the resuscitation process. • A successfully revived creature is unconscious for 1d4 hours unless revived without failing a single check or revived on a Nat20 where they are awakened with 1/4 HP.
